Winemaker Notes

Forget everything you have heard about this vintage when trying this wine. Place in your mind a ’94 or ’97 and you won’t be disappointed. As our flagship wine, we couldn’t be happier with the 2000 Reserve Cab. It is everything an Oakville Cabernet demands to be. The nose of this Cab is classic. It is loaded with black cherries and clearly shouts Oakville with subtle hints of black olive and green pepper. The weight of this wine stands up to the oak, delicately showing a warm spectrum of French Oak nuances. Juicy black cherry explodes in the mouth from start to finish. Around the mid palate the tannins greet you and draw out great length in the finish of the wine. A little tar and anise say goodbye, as you get ready for your next sip. Time and again, bold and rich Cabernets showcase Oakville as the Premier Grand Cru of Napa Valley.

Professional Ratings

  • 90
    The brilliant 2000 Venge Family Reserve Cabernet Sauvignon demonstrates how well talented winemakers can perform in less than perfect years. A dense, saturated ruby/purple color is accompanied by aromas of candied black currants intermixed with hints of tapenade, spice box, and mint. Deep and chewy, it reveals noticeable new oak characteristics that should dissipate with another 2-3 years of cellaring. Powerful, with great fruit, texture, and depth.
  • 90
    This is a young wine marked by intense tannins, intense cassis fruit and intense oak. All three elements stand out. You'll want to cellar for a good six years to allow it all to mature and come together.

A noble variety bestowed with both power and concentration, Cabernet Sauvignon enjoys success all over the globe, its best examples showing potential to age beautifully for decades. Cabernet Sauvignon flourishes in Bordeaux's Medoc where it is often blended with Merlot and smaller amounts of some combination of Cabernet Franc, Malbecand Petit Verdot. In the Napa Valley, ‘Cab’ is responsible for some of the world’s most prestigious, age-worthy and sought-after “cult” wines. Somm Secret—DNA profiling in 1997 revealed that Cabernet Sauvignon was born from a spontaneous crossing of Cabernet Franc and Sauvignon Blanc in 17th century southwest France.

Home to some of the most sought-after Cabernet Sauvignon in America, Napa Valley’s Oakville district stretches across the center of Napa's valley floor and foothills between the Vaca and Mayacamas Mountains. This AVA is home to the legendary To Kalon Vineyard and Martha's Vineyard, as well as many powerhouse wineries including Screaming Eagle, Silver Oak, Robert Mondavi, Opus One, Far Niente and Groth.

The climate is generally warm and agreeable, resulting in year after year of favorable vintages. Summer days see a gentle tug of war between warmer inland air and the cool air coming in from the San Pablo Bay, creating an ideal environment to grow red varieties. Oakville's diverse soils, namely ancient sea bedrock, clay and gravel, are well-drained, and perfect for high-caliber viticulture.

Cabernet here is often bottled varietally but is also popular in Bordeaux Blends. Oakville wines are known for their silky, sensual textures, structured tannins, dark and brooding fruit and lovely aromatics. These age-worthy and prestigious wines are favored by collectors throughout the world.
